Contact

Address:
11A Stodman Street
Newark NG24 1AN
United Kingdom

Location on map

Nearby companies

Rd Computing
Distance: 0 yd.
Asha Tandoori
Distance: 0 yd.
The Co-Operative Travel
Distance: 0 yd.
Ambience Interiors
Distance: 0 yd.
Beaumond House Hospice Shop
Distance: 0 yd.

Company description

The Look offers Beauty Salons services in Newark, England area.

Reviews

There are no reviews for The Look.